CF in Greater London seeks a Business Development Lead for its Life Sciences practice. This pivotal role includes strategic planning, marketing initiatives, proposal management, and team mentorship.
Candidates should have strong commercial awareness, outstanding communication skills, and a degree-level education or equivalent experience.
CF offers a competitive benefits package, including flexible working arrangements that allow for remote work and generous holiday allowances. Join us to make a meaningful impact in healthcare.
